Late-season snowfall to hit central and southern parts of Sask.
The weather system could dump as much as 20 centimetres of snow in the Prince Albert and Yorkton areas. Meanwhile, people in Saskatoon could see as much as 10 centimetres.

Late-season snow to hit southern Saskatchewan, with up to 20 cm expected
A late-season snowfall is expected to sweep across southern Saskatchewan, with some areas expecting up to 20 centimetres by Tuesday morning.
